The most important part about being a nanny...

One of the most important things about life is having integrity. I think it’s important to lead children by example. If you want polite children who are responsible and productive, you have to be as well. You also have to show them how to enjoy what they are doing and make life fun while being productive. I don’t believe in harsh physical punishment, as guidance works much better and faster. When you show a child what to do they have something to put in place of what not to do. It is important to be firm with rules while being kind though. When rules are consistent children tend to follow them. I like to talk to families about the rules they have and consequences for breaking them to ensure a seamless transition when you get home. I also believe children need to be kept involved in their community and culture when parents are gone, so I am happy to support and traditions and values you have.
